Sage.PL.WebAPI.Interface.Sales.ViewModels Namespace > SaleCorrectionIssue Class > SaleCorrectionIssue Members

Drukuj

.NET Framework Class Library

SaleCorrectionIssue Members

The SaleCorrectionIssue type exposes the following members.

Constructors

 

Name

Description

Public method

SaleCorrectionIssue


Methods

 

Name

Description

Public method

Equals

(Inherited from Object.)

Protected method

Finalize

(Inherited from Object.)

Public method

GetHashCode

(Inherited from Object.)

Public method

GetType

(Inherited from Object.)

Protected method

MemberwiseClone

(Inherited from Object.)

Public method

ToString

(Inherited from Object.)

Public method

Validate


Properties

 

Name

Description

Public property

Buyer

Dane o nabywcy.

W przypadku nie podania wartości, dane nabywcy nie zostaną skorygowane.

Public property

Catalog

Katalog, do którego przypisana jest korekta dokumentu sprzedaży.

Public property

CorrectionReason

Przyczyna korekty dokumentu. Odpowiednik pola [opis] z importu specjalnego.

Public property

CurrencyRate

Kurs waluty. Odpowiednik pola [kurs] z importu specjalnego.

Pole wykorzystywane jest tylko dla korekt dokumentów walutowych.

W przypadku nie podania wartości, kurs waluty nie zostanie skorygowany.

W przypadku podania wartości nie ma możliwości ręcznego wskazania korekt pozycji, wszystkie pozycje zostaną automatyczne skorygowane.

Public property

IssueDate

Data wystawienia dokumentu. Odpowiednik pola [dataWystawienia] z importu specjalnego.

W przypadku nie podania wartości, zostanie wprowadzona bieżąca data w momencie próby wystawienia dokumentu.

Public property

JPK_V7Attributes

Flagi atrybutów JPK_V7 dla dokumentu. Odpowiednik pola [JPK_V7] z importu specjalnego. W przypadku nie podania wartości, atrybuty zostaną przepisane ze wskazanego typu dokumentu.

W celu przekazania wielu atrybutów, należy zastosować bitowy operator OR na flagach z wyliczenia enumJPK_V7DocumentAttribute.

Public property

Kind

Rodzaj korekty dokumentu sprzedaży.

Public property

Marker

Znacznik korekty dokumentu sprzedaży. Odpowiednik pola [znacznik] z importu specjalnego.

Public property

MasterDocumentId

Id dokumentu korygowanego. Odpowiednik pola [idDokKoryg] z importu specjalnego. Jeżeli id nie zostanie podany, dokument wystawiony do dokumentu sprzedaży o podanym kodzie.

Public property

MasterDocumentNumber

Numer dokumentu korygowanego. Odpowiednik pola [kodDokKoryg] z importu specjalnego.

Pole jest wymagane.

Public property

MaturityDate

Termin płatności. Odpowiednik pola [termin] z importu specjalnego.

W przypadku nie podania wartości, zostanie wprowadzona data wystawienia dokumentu + ilość dni terminu rozliczenia dla podanego typu dokumentu.

Public property

Note

Notatka do dokumentu. Odpowiednik pola [notatka] z importu specjalnego.

Public property

NumberInSeries

Numer w serii dokumentu. Odpowiednik pola [numerWSerii] z importu specjalnego.

W przypadku nie podania wartości, podczas wystawiania dokumentu numer serii zotanie nadany automatycznie.

Public property

PaymentFormId

Id formy płatności wykorzystywane do pobrania formy płatności i uzupełnienia pól [nazwa] oraz [termin] z sekcji [formaPl] w imporcie specjalnym.

W przypadku nie podania wartości, rejestr płatności oraz forma płatności nie zostaną skorygowane.

Public property

PaymentRegistry

Obiekt wykorzystywany do pobrania rejestru płatności i uzupełnienia pola [kod] z sekcji [Rejestr] w importcie specjalnym.

W przypadku nie podania wartości, rejestr płatności oraz forma płatności nie zostaną skorygowane.

Public property

Positions

Lista pozycji korygowanych na dokumencie.

W przypadku nie podania wartości, pozycje na dokumencie nie zostaną skorygowane.

Public property

ReceivedBy

Imię i nazwisko osoby, która odebrała dokument. Odpowiednik pola [odebranyPrzez] z importu specjalnego.

Public property

Recipient

Dane o odbiorcy.

W przypadku nie podania wartości, dane odbiorcy nie zostaną skorygowane.

Public property

SaleDate

Data sprzedaży na dokumencie. Odpowiednik pola [dataOperacji] z importu specjalnego.

W przypadku nie podania wartości, data sprzedaży nie zostanie skorygowana.

Public property

Series

Seria dokumentu. Odpowiednik pola [seria] z importu specjalnego.

Pole jest wymagane.

Public property

SplitPayment

Flaga MPP na dokumencie. Odpowiednik pola [SplitPayment] z importu specjalnego.

Public property

TypeCode

Kod typu dokumentu. Odpowiednik pola [typDk] z importu specjalnego.

Pole jest wymagane.

See Also

SaleCorrectionIssue Class

Sage.PL.WebAPI.Interface.Sales.ViewModels Namespace